First Christmas Together


Aside from the mountain of work and the broken foot escapades, these past 5 months of married life have been pretty cool. Getting to know each other’s sleeping patterns, cleaning habits, and scheduling preferences has been a challenge, but a fun one because we get to do it together as husband and wife. I’ve always hoped and dreamed my first holiday season as a wife would include things like hearty laughs by a crackling fire with hot chocolate and gingerbread, decorating the perfect tree together, making Martha Stewart-worthy cookies for our family and friends, and staying up late at night watching the Christmas lights on our tree dance on the ceiling. I’m excited to make our own traditions and memories this year…. our first Christmas. And while I know nothing ends up going as planned, and nobodys’ holidays are perfect, I still can’t help but be giddy and smiley as we near the holidays.

We started off our holiday traditions with our annual Christmas tree hunting…. but this year, we got to hunt for our own tree! While the rest of my family ran off to find their tree, Christopher and I got to traipse around the farm looking for a tree for two. We found our tree and took some photos….

This happens to be Christopher’s reaction to my incessant documentation of our “firsts”…. we’re working on it….

And the happy couple with our tree…

Then we met up with my family and took some more photos. This is what I like to call a “perspective of the Christmas tree” photo…. If the Christmas trees had eyes, this is what we think they might see…

And… on another note… I’ve successfully fulfilled one of my “good wife” duties… making my first homemade holiday wreath! What do you think? I’m pretty excited about it and I’m sure I’ll continue to share as more holiday adventures unfold.
